Samsung Refrigerator Not Heating — Defrost Heater and Anti-Sweat Heater Failures
Samsung refrigerators contain two types of heating elements: defrost heaters (glass-tube heaters that melt frost from evaporator coils) and anti-sweat/mullion heaters (low-wattage heaters in the door frame that prevent exterior condensation). When an owner reports their Samsung refrigerator is "not heating," it typically means one of these systems has failed — either the defrost cycle isn't melting ice (leading to frost buildup and cooling loss) or the door surfaces are sweating from disabled anti-sweat heaters.
Samsung Defrost Heater System
Twin Cooling Plus — Two Independent Heaters
Samsung's Twin Cooling Plus models (RF and RS series) have separate defrost heaters for the fridge and freezer evaporators. Each heater operates independently, controlled by the main PCB's adaptive defrost algorithm.
Fridge defrost heater: DA47-00244W (RF28 series) — glass tube mounted below the fridge evaporator coils. Energizes during fridge-side defrost cycles.
Freezer defrost heater: DA47-00244U (RF28 series) — glass tube mounted below the freezer evaporator coils. Energizes during freezer-side defrost cycles.
RS Side-by-Side: DA47-00060B — single or dual heaters depending on model generation.
Diagnosing Defrost Heater Failure
Step 1: Run Forced Defrost Hold Lighting + Fridge for 8 seconds. Display shows "Fd." Both defrost heaters should energize simultaneously.
Step 2: Listen and Feel After 10 minutes of Fd mode, carefully touch the rear panel inside each section (through the panel — don't remove it during active defrost). A working heater makes the panel slightly warm. A dead heater leaves its section cold.
Step 3: Remove Panel and Test After Fd mode completes, remove the evaporator panel (6-8 Phillips screws). If one section's frost is melted but the other section's frost is unchanged, that heater has failed.
Step 4: Multimeter Test Disconnect the heater wire terminals. Test for continuity through the heater. Good heater: 20-40Ω resistance. Open circuit (infinite resistance) = burned-out heater.

Common Defrost Heater Failure Modes
Glass tube crack: Samsung uses glass-tube calrod heaters. Thermal cycling (from -10°F to 140°F+ every defrost) causes glass fatigue and eventual cracking. Once cracked, the heater loses its sealed environment and the heating element burns out.
Wire terminal corrosion: The wire connectors at the heater terminals can corrode from moisture exposure (condensation from the defrost cycle). Corroded connections create resistance, reducing heater output until it's insufficient to fully melt frost.

Samsung Anti-Sweat (Mullion) Heater System
The anti-sweat heaters are thin wire heating elements embedded in the door frame, particularly at the center mullion between French doors. They prevent the exterior door surface from getting cold enough to form condensation.
Energy Saver mode: Samsung's Energy Saver button toggles these heaters OFF to save electricity. In humid environments (Bay Area fog, cooking steam), disabling them causes door sweating.
Fix for sweating doors: Press Energy Saver button to toggle OFF (heaters activate). If heaters are already supposed to be on but the door still sweats, the heater element itself has failed — test for continuity through the heater circuit (accessible from inside the door).

PCB Defrost Relay Failure
Samsung's main PCB contains relays that switch power to the defrost heaters. If a relay fails OPEN, the heater never receives power even though the PCB's software commands defrost. If a relay fails CLOSED (welded shut), the heater runs continuously — creating a burning smell and potential melting of evaporator housing plastic.
Diagnosis for relay-open failure: Forced defrost mode (Fd) doesn't produce any heater activity in either section. Both heaters test good with multimeter (have continuity). The PCB isn't sending power. Replace PCB.
Diagnosis for relay-closed failure: Burning smell from inside the unit. Fridge/freezer warming because the heater won't stop. Interior plastic may show heat damage. Emergency: unplug immediately.

Frequently Asked Questions
Q: How do I know if my Samsung defrost heater is bad?
Run forced defrost (Lighting + Fridge, 8 sec). After 20 minutes, if frost hasn't melted at all in one section, that section's heater has likely failed. Confirm with a multimeter continuity test — a good Samsung defrost heater reads 20-40Ω. Open circuit = dead heater.
Q: My Samsung refrigerator has a burning smell from inside — is the heater stuck on?
Possibly. If the defrost relay on the main PCB has welded closed, the heater runs continuously. Unplug immediately. This requires PCB replacement (DA92-00384B).
Q: Why does Samsung have an Energy Saver button that causes door sweating?
The Energy Saver mode saves approximately $5-10/year by disabling anti-sweat heaters. Samsung designed it for dry climates where condensation isn't a problem. In humid environments like the Bay Area, it should be kept OFF.
